ExpressionBuilder开源项目使用教程
一、项目目录结构及介绍
ExpressionBuilder/
├── src # 源代码主目录
│ ├── main # 主要源代码目录
│ │ └── java # Java源码位置
│ │ └── com.dbelmont # 作者定义的包结构
│ │ └── expressionbuilder # 核心库代码
│ └── test # 测试代码目录
├── pom.xml # Maven项目配置文件
├── README.md # 项目说明文件
├── .gitignore # Git忽略文件配置
└── LICENCE # 许可证文件
该项目采用Maven进行构建管理,其核心功能代码位于src/main/java/com.dbelmont.expressionbuilder
下。测试代码则存放在src/test
中,便于开发者验证功能正确性。pom.xml
是关键,它定义了项目的依赖关系和构建流程。
二、项目的启动文件介绍
对于此类库性质的开源项目,通常没有直接的“启动文件”如在Web应用或桌面应用中的main方法入口。而是通过引入此库到其他项目中,调用其提供的API来实现功能。不过,开发者可以在src/test
下的Java类中找到示例代码,这些测试案例提供了如何使用ExpressionBuilder
库的基本范例。例如,查看以Test
结尾的类,如ExpressionBuilderTest
,可以发现其是如何初始化并使用这个库执行表达式构建和计算的。
三、项目的配置文件介绍
本项目主要依赖于Maven的pom.xml
进行配置管理。pom.xml
包含了项目的元数据(如版本号、名称)、依赖关系(项目所需的其他库)以及构建指令等。除此外,由于这是一个Java库项目,并不包含特定的应用级配置文件(如.properties或.yml),因此开发者不需要额外关注其他配置文件的存在。所有的外部配置需求,理论上将由集成该库的应用程序自行管理,而非ExpressionBuilder
项目本身提供。
请注意,实际使用过程中,详细了解各组件功能需查阅源码注释及在线文档(如果有的话)。以上内容基于常规分析,具体细节可能需参照最新仓库内的说明和文档更新。